B. Rumes is a scholar working on Ecology, Oceanography and Management, Monitoring, Policy and Law. According to data from OpenAlex, B. Rumes has authored 42 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Ecology, 11 papers in Oceanography and 11 papers in Management, Monitoring, Policy and Law. Recurrent topics in B. Rumes's work include Coastal and Marine Management (9 papers), Marine and fisheries research (6 papers) and Marine and Offshore Engineering Studies (5 papers). B. Rumes is often cited by papers focused on Coastal and Marine Management (9 papers), Marine and fisheries research (6 papers) and Marine and Offshore Engineering Studies (5 papers). B. Rumes collaborates with scholars based in Belgium, France and United Kingdom. B. Rumes's co-authors include S. Degraer, F. Kerckhof, Dirk Verschuren, Hilde Eggermont, R. Brabant, A. Norro, Joop W.P. Coolen, M Fagot, Christine Cocquyt and Jean-Pierre Cazet and has published in prestigious journals such as Science, SHILAP Revista de lepidopterología and The Science of The Total Environment.
